Transaction c6760839b95b21f5926c900d454bbdd62d13a7ab4ca6f47b1dcfc270de3fde9e
1 Input
1 Output
-
c6760839b95b21f5926c900d454bbdd62d13a7ab4ca6f47b1dcfc270de3fde9e:0
- value
- 39501334
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 575500261266c34565f337b57933511fe7b695b7 OP_EQUAL
- address
- 39enYBDMGg4KKpNmVhh9abazvnKHHiW47o